Conditional formatting based on fieldvalue in Advance Card

Hi Team,

we are using advanced card visual in Power BI, for that value we want to apply conditional formatting.

Example: If actual value > Buget value then the numbers should be in Green, if the actual value is between 95% to 100% of budget value then it is Amber, if the value is actual value is <95% then it is red.

Note: This can be achieved in  table and matrix visual by selecting field measue, for business requirement we are using advance card.

Hi @Vinod_G_245 ,

As checked the setting options of advanced card, there is no conditional formatting option for the card value. As an workaround, you can create a default card visual to replace it.

yingyinr_1-1675231564466.png

Then create a similar measure as below and apply the conditional formatting for the callout value of card as below screenshot...

Conditional formatting =
IF (
    [Actual] > [Budget],
    "Green",
    IF ( [Actual] >= 0.95 * [Budget] && [Actual] <= [Budget], "Amber", "Red" )
)
